20: package org.apache.mina.filter.codec.statemachine;
21:
22: import org.apache.mina.common.IoBuffer;
23: import org.apache.mina.filter.codec.ProtocolDecoderException;
24: import org.apache.mina.filter.codec.ProtocolDecoderOutput;
25:
26: /**
27: * Decodes a single <code>CRLF</code>.
28: * If it is found, the bytes are consumed and <code>Boolean.TRUE</code>
29: * is provided as the product. Otherwise, read bytes are pushed back
30: * to the stream, and <code>Boolean.FALSE</code> is provided as the
31: * product.
32: * Note that if we find a CR but do not find a following LF, we raise
33: * an error.
34: *
35: * @author The Apache MINA Project (dev@mina.apache.org)
36: * @version $Rev: 601994 $, $Date: 2007-12-06 21:58:00 -0700 (Thu, 06 Dec 2007) $
37: */
38: public abstract class CrLfDecodingState implements DecodingState {
39: /**
40: * Carriage return character
41: */
42: private static final byte CR = 13;
43:
44: /**
45: * Line feed character
46: */
47: private static final byte LF = 10;
48:
49: private boolean hasCR;
50:
51: public DecodingState decode(IoBuffer in, ProtocolDecoderOutput out)
52: throws Exception {
53: boolean found = false;
54: boolean finished = false;
55: while (in.hasRemaining()) {
56: byte b = in.get();
57: if (!hasCR) {
58: if (b == CR) {
59: hasCR = true;
60: } else {
61: if (b == LF) {
62: found = true;
63: } else {
64: in.position(in.position() - 1);
65: found = false;
66: }
67: finished = true;
68: break;
69: }
70: } else {
71: if (b == LF) {
72: found = true;
73: finished = true;
74: break;
75: } else {
76: throw new ProtocolDecoderException(
77: "Expected LF after CR but was: "
78: + (b & 0xff));
79: }
80: }
81: }
82:
83: if (finished) {
84: hasCR = false;
85: return finishDecode(found, out);
86: } else {
87: return this ;
88: }
89: }
90:
91: public DecodingState finishDecode(ProtocolDecoderOutput out)
92: throws Exception {
93: return finishDecode(false, out);
94: }
95:
96: protected abstract DecodingState finishDecode(boolean foundCRLF,
97: ProtocolDecoderOutput out) throws Exception;
98: }
